Zusammenfassung: | A gas turbine engine (20) includes a turbine blade (102) extending radially outwardly to a radially outer tip (103) and for rotation about an axis of rotation (Z). A blade outer air seal (104, 204, 220) is positioned radially outwardly of the radially outer tip (103) of the turbine blade (102). The blade outer air seal (104, 204, 220) has a forward hook (118, 223) at an axially forward location and an aft hook (120, 221) at an axially aft location. An axial direction is defined by a rotational axis of the turbine blade (102). The blade outer air seal (104, 204, 220) has a central web (121) extending axially between the forward and aft hooks (118, 120, 221, 223). The forward and aft hooks (118, 120, 221, 223) extend generally radially outward from the central web (121), and have slots (146, 148, 222, 224) for being received on forward and aft support hooks (108, 110) of a blade outer air seal support (106). |
